I am trying to run SSR 2013 on 2008 x64 bit machine and I am getting error "Cannot emunerate current drives on this system", When I open SSR 2013 it stuck on "Reading Drive Information" and doesn't show anything. Currenlty I am not able to run backup. I followed the following articles :

Another suggestion - if you can access the location you downloaded SSR 2013 from, download the insall files again. SSR 2013 SP1 has replaced the SSR 2013 builds and there were some installation issues built into SP1. If you don't want to take that step, you can run LiveUpdate after the current install is repaired as long as those required services are installed.
